Maintains department operations reports and records.
Participates in emergency response drills.
Operates valves and manifolds for product receipt from supplies via pipeline tanker or barge deliveries.
Operates valves and manifolds for vessel off-loading and ensures required procedures are followed as required by the company and USCG.
Performs fuel quality control testing.
Performs janitorial and ground maintenance functions.
Performs personnel training.
Complies with the station's attendance/tardiness policy.

Ability to pass background checks (criminal and motor vehicle), drug tests, receive and maintain issuance of an airport security badge, and be insurable by the company's insurance policies.
Minimum of 18 years of age.
High School Diploma or general education experience and/or training (GED); or one to three months related experience and/or training; or equivalent combination of education and experience.
Ability to read and write in English and perform basic math calculations; specifically, the ability to comprehend measurements to report fuel storage can consumption levels.
Must be able to provide documentation necessary to apply for and receive a Transportation Worker Identification Credential (TWIC) card. To be eligible for a TWIC card, the TSA requires documents to verify U.S. citizenship or lawful permanent resident status.
Must be legally authorized to work in the country of employment.
Must be able to lift 50-100lbs on occasion.
Maintains a valid Driver's License with a clear driving abstract for the past 3 years and other FFA Airport required identification/seals or authorization.
